Data collection for new study on plastic flow launched

Over the coming months, Conversio Market & Strategy GmbH will once again be collecting data from companies along the entire value chain.


How many tonnes of plastics are produced in Germany each year and where are they used? How are the recycling paths for plastic waste and the use of recycled materials developing? For the new ‘Plastic Flow in Germany’, data is now being collected again from the entire value chain in order to provide answers to these questions. The study, which has been conducted every two years since 1997, has since been regarded as a key inventory of the plastics market in Germany. It analyses the entire life cycle of plastics – from production, processing and use to waste generation, recycling and reuse of recycled materials – and thus forms an important data basis for politicians, authorities and the professional public. The study on plastic flow makes developments in the plastics market transparent and documents progress in recycling and the circular economy.
 
Companies along the entire plastics value chain are invited to participate in the current survey. These include manufacturers, processors and users of plastics, as well as companies in the collection and recycling industry and machine manufacturers. The data collection by Conversio Market & Strategy GmbH is anonymous. In the coming weeks, questionnaires will be sent out, telephone interviews conducted and supplementary research carried out. The results of the new material flow analysis are expected to be published in October 2026.
